General Description

The PDU Assembler is responsible for performing light mechanical assembly and soldering of finished and semi-finished goods. This includes assembling components, following point-to-point wiring instructions, and joining parts into complete products. Assemblies range from cable assemblies for power and data distribution to fully enclosed Power Distribution Units (PDUs) in both rubber and metal housings.
